What is E sign disclosure?
The Electronic Signatures in Global and National Commerce. Act (eSign Act), 1. signed into law on June 30, 2000, provides. a general rule of validity for electronic records and signatures for transactions in or affecting interstate or foreign commerce. -
What is the purpose of the E Sign Act?
ch. 96) is a United States federal law passed by the U.S. Congress to facilitate the use of electronic records and electronic signatures in interstate and foreign commerce by ensuring the validity and legal effect of contracts entered into electronically. -

Does E Sign Act apply to businesses?
With some exceptions, eSign permits the use and establishes the legal validity of electronic contracts, electronic signatures, and records maintained in electronic rather than airSlate SignNow form. ... eSign's special disclosure rules for consumer transactions do not apply to business transactions. -

Are electronic signatures valid in California?
Both federal and California law (the state Uniform Electronic Transactions Act and the Electronic Signatures in Global and National Commerce Act (eSign)) provide that agreements may not be denied legal effect because they are in electronic form or have electronic signatures. -

What is a valid signature?
Signature. A mark or sign made by an individual on an instrument or document to signify knowledge, approval, acceptance, or obligation. ... However, it is not critical that a signature actually be written by hand for it to be legally valid. It may, for example, be typewritten, engraved, or stamped. -

What qualifies as an electronic signature?
A qualified electronic signature is not defined in the United States. ... Under UETA, the term means "an electronic sound, symbol, or process, attached to or logically associated with a record and executed or adopted by a person with the intent to sign the record." -
Is a typed signature legally binding UK?
Overview of electronic signature law and its legality in the United Kingdom (UK) In the UK, legally valid eSignatures are enforceable in general business use and cannot be denied admission in court solely on the grounds of not being handwritten. -
